Learn how to track and defeat the Savage Deviljho in Monster Hunter 4 Ultimate. Get tips on its weaknesses and attack patterns to overcome this fearsome Brute Wyvern.

Stats / Weaknesses:

  • Weakest to: Thunder, Dragon
  • Weakest Body Part: Head
  • Status Weaknesses: Poison, Paralysis, Blast
  • Breakable Parts: Head, Chest, Tail

Strategy:

  • The Savage Deviljho is incredibly aggressive, constantly charging and using its powerful breath attacks. Stay mobile and look for openings after its major attacks.
  • Its signature move is a massive, sweeping dragon breath attack that covers a huge area. Dodge this by rolling towards or away from it at the last second, or by getting behind cover if possible.
  • When it enters its enraged state, its chest glows, and it becomes even faster and more dangerous. Its attacks gain increased range and power.
  • Focus on hitting its head when you can, as this is its weakest point. However, be cautious, as the head is often the most dangerous place to be.
  • The tail can be broken, which can sometimes interrupt its attacks and provides extra rewards.
  • Bring items to counter its powerful attacks, such as Nulberries for Dragonblight, and plenty of Mega Potions and Max Potions for healing.
  • Consider bringing weapons with Thunder or Dragon element to exploit its weaknesses.
  • Be mindful of its incredibly powerful grab attack, which can deal massive damage. If it grabs you, mash buttons to escape quickly.
